Practical checks before adding liquidity (on mobile)
Check the pool composition and token risks. Check the contract source and audits. Verify token slippage tolerance and your gas budget. Think about exit scenarios if price diverges a lot. Gas optimization on mobile is underrated. Wallets that batch approvals, or use permit signatures instead of on-chain approvals, save users money. FAQ
Is adding liquidity from mobile safe?
It can be safe if you use a reputable wallet that clearly shows approvals, routes, and fees. Use conservative slippage settings and make a small test deposit first.
How do I avoid impermanent loss on mobile?
Choose stable-stable pools or low-volatility pairs, monitor utilization, and use wallets that estimate loss before you commit. Also consider time horizon and reward incentives.
What should I look for in a mobile DEX integration?
Clear routing, transparent fees, permit-based approvals, and good session management. Look for wallets that let you drill into route hops and token approvals easily.
